Why are people caught by criminal police? Do the police have the right to arrest people at will? That's not true.
According to the provisions of Article 82 of the Criminal Procedure Law, the public security organ may detain a flagrante delicto or a major suspect in any of the following circumstances:
(1) Being prepared to commit a crime, committing a crime or being discovered immediately after committing a crime.
(2) The victim or a witness on the spot identifies him as a criminal.
(3) criminal evidence is found around or at the residence.
(4) attempting to commit suicide, escape or escape after committing a crime.
(5) It is possible to destroy or forge evidence or collude with others.
(six) do not speak the real name, address, unknown identity.
(7) Being seriously suspected of committing crimes on the run, committing crimes for many times or committing crimes in association.
Criminal police will not arrest people for no reason, but they can only arrest people under the above seven circumstances. You need a detention order to arrest someone. The public security organ shall interrogate the detained person within 24 hours after detention, and if it finds that he should not be detained, he must be released immediately and issue a release certificate.
The task of public security organs is to file a case for investigation and collect criminal evidence according to the criminal facts of criminal suspects. Within three days of detention, at most 37 days, apply to the procuratorate for arrest.

According to the law, after arresting a person, the criminal police will generally be detained and held in a detention center. They will inform the family within 24 hours after arresting the person. The main content is to inform the suspect's whereabouts and ask his family members to send clothes to the suspect and have money for living expenses. Clothes can't have metal zippers, buttons and other metal things, so there are rules when sending clothes.
Moreover, being told to send clothes means that he has been locked up in a detention center. Because the clothes provided by the detention center are not as good as those in the prison, it is necessary for the suspect's family to provide their own clothes to meet the needs of the suspect's daily life. Of course, it can also be converted into providing money as living expenses to meet the needs of ordinary living expenses because it is far from convenient to send.
